How much do hourly creative concept j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 2, 2026, the average yearly pay for hourly creative concept in the United States is $89,282.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$77,500.00 and $88,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Creative Design Intern


About Us:

RSM is a 29-year-old hidden gem in Charlotte, NC. At our core, we are a strategic retail, consumer promotions and shopper marketing agency based out of Charlotte, NC. We develop creative and compelling integrated marketing solutions, for some of the biggest brands out there. We pride ourselves on comprehensive planning, flawless execution and big ideas.

About the Role:

RSM is seeking a Creative Design Intern to support the development of graphic design, presentation materials, and production creative across experiential and retail marketing programs. We're looking for someone with strong creative instincts, attention to detail, and a passion for modern design, branding, and visual storytelling.

This role is ideal for someone eager to grow within a fast-paced agency environment while gaining hands-on experience across concept development, production creative, presentations, and branded experiences.


Responsibilities & Duties:

  • Support the creative team with graphic design, layout, and production creative needs
  • Assist in building presentation materials, pitch decks, and branded visual assets
  • Help develop graphics for experiential events, retail programs, signage, and branded environments
  • Assist with resizing, formatting, and preparing final production-ready files
  • Support creative development through mood boards, visual research, and inspiration gathering
  • Collaborate with designers and creative leadership on fast-moving projects and timelines
  • Maintain organization and consistency across project files and creative assets
  • Contribute fresh ideas and modern visual thinking to the team


Qualifications:

  • Pursuing or recently completed a degree in Graphic Design, Advertising, Visual Communications, or related creative field
  • Strong understanding of typography, layout, composition, and branding
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ite, especially Photoshop, Illustrator, and InDesign
  • Familiarity with presentation design and modern visual storytelling
  • Strong attention to detail and willingness to learn
  • Ability to manage multiple projects in a fast-paced environment
  • Interest in experiential marketing, retail experiences, and branded environments
  • Portfolio showcasing strong creative thinking and design fundamentals


What You'll Gain:

  • 90-day, hands-on experience across multiple areas of digital marketing
  • Exposure to real-world brand campaigns and live activations
  • Mentorship and guidance from experienced marketing professionals
  • Hourly pay (up to 40 hours a week)
